Finally found the correct needle bearing. It is true that if you try and find this piece, auto stores want to sell you a whole hub assembly. I have a MOOG 515020 and that is upwards of $200. I have 2000 Ford F350 7.3l. This is the one you need, fits axle perfectly. Do not get the B2414 needle bearing, too big.

Just what I needed to replace the outer stub shaft hub bearing on my 2000 Ford f250 Superduty. The auto part stores try to sell you a complete $225 hub assembly when all you need is this bearing. Easy fix, but don't forget to check your stub shaft for wear as most of the time you'll need a new one of those too.
